Caution Clean the PXI-8184 with a soft nonmetallic brush. Make sure that the device is
completely dry and free from contaminants before returning it to service.
Storage Environment
Ambient temperature range ....................–20 to 65 °C (Tested in
accordance with IEC-60068-2-1
and IEC-60068-2-2.)
Relative humidity range..........................5% to 95% noncondensing
(Tested in accordance with
IEC-60068-2-56.)
Shock and Vibration
Operational shock...................................30 g peak, half-sine, 11 ms pulse
(Tested in accordance with
IEC-60068-2-27. Test profile
developed in accordance with
MIL-PRF-28800F.)
Random vibration
Operating.........................................5 to 500 Hz, 0.3 g
rms
(with solid-state hard drive)
Nonoperating...................................5 to 500 Hz, 2.4 g
rms
(Tested in accordance with IEC-60068-2-64. Nonoperating test
profile exceeds the requirements of MIL-PRF-28800F, Class B.)
Note For EMC compliance, operate this device with shielded cabling. In addition, all
covers and filler panels must be installed. Refer to the Declaration of Conformity (DoC)
for this product for any additional regulatory compliance information. To obtain the DoC
for this product, visit
ni.com/certification, search by model number or product line,
and click the appropriate link in the Certification column.
Safety
This product is designed to meet the requirements of the following
standards of safety for electrical equipment for measurement, control,
and laboratory use:
IEC 61010-1, EN 61010-1
UL 61010-1
CAN/CSA C22.2 No. 61010-1
